Besides the fact that I hardly ever rode the busa anymore because I work all of the time, I decided to finally buy a brand new car. This is what I finally decided to put in the garage and I must say that I am very pleased with my choice. For those who dont know, it is a 2006 Trailblazer SS which has everything but dvd and nav on it. Did I mention the 395 horse 6.0L LS2 under the hood? Most people think that it is a regular trailblazer till they TRY to out run it... About the only mods I have done are 5% tint and a 50 series flowmaster but i am going to get a CAI and a tune so I it will be putting around 330hp to the ground. This is a true sleeper in all right.

(extreemachine @ Oct. 09 2006,22:22) Hot lookin truck!!  How fast is it?
It will definatly put you back in your seat... I believe the numbers are 0-60 in about 5 seconds and 1/4 mile times in the mid 13s which isnt bad for a 5000lb. trunk with the aerodynamics of a brick. People are already putting turbos, superchargers and big nos system and getting 1/4 time of mid to low 11s.
